The Office of the Chief Financial Officer (OCFO) whose mission is to enhance the fiscal and financial stability, accountability and integrity of the Government of the District of Columbia is in search of a Financial Auditor (Tax Auditor). This position is located in the Office of the Chief Financial Officer (OCFO), Office of Tax and Revenue (OTR), Audit and Criminal Investigation Administration (ACI). The incumbent independently conducts office and field examinations and audit investigations of the more difficult tax returns filed by individuals, partnerships, fiduciaries, unincorporated businesses and corporations.

M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S: Two (2) years of progressive experience performing the related duties and responsibilities such as analyzing, compiling and interpreting tax and/or other financial information, applying accounting and financial analysis techniques in order to make sound decisions and reach appropriate conclusions, and assisting in the preparation of audit and/or financial reports. Incumbent must have the ability to effectively communicate orally and in writing and have demonstrated analytical skills and the ability to exercise sound reasoning and judgment.
In addition – Applicant must have a bachelor's degree earned at an accredited US institution in accounting or related field such as business administration, finance, or public administration that included or was supplemented by 24 semester hours in accounting. This can include up to six (6) hours of business law. Applicants must submit an official transcript that verifies a bachelor's degree in accounting or related field and 24 semester credit hours in accounting in order to be considered. If applicable, your application package must include a foreign credential course by course evaluation of all foreign transcripts. Acceptable foreign credential equivalency reports must be provided by organizations that have current membership with the National Association of Credential Evaluation Services (NACES) or the Association of International Credential Evaluators (AICE).
